About This Item
Toronto: Oxford Univ Press, 1982. First Edition First Printing . Hardcover. As New/As New. 8vo - over 7¾" - 9¾" tall. David Milne (DJ image). Introduction by Margaret Atwood . Selections chosen by Margaret Atwood. 475 pp. plus: Index of Poets. Publisher's slip laid in. Book is from the collection of Toronto poet/author and Harbourfront Festival host, Greg Gatenby. Date of the book's acquisition by him and his signature are found on ffep. SIGNED by Margaret Atwood. Bookseller's Inventory # 122935.
